检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
nickname字段,允许为NULL,存储时,如果没赋值,这字段值就是NULL。假设这个字段的NULL值在磁盘存储时,就是按“NULL”字符串存储的,是不是很浪费存储空间而且还奇怪?2 到底怎么存储?不通过字符串,而是通过二进制bit位存储,一行数据里假设有多个字段的值都是NUL
方式一:先声明,再使用 <?php // 定义列表 $data = array(1, 2, 3); var_dump($data) ; /** array(3) { [0]=>int(1) [1]=>int(2) [2]=>int(3)
创建MySQL数据库 在使用MySQL监控前,需要提前准备一个多活实例和两个MySQL数据库。您可以选择在华为云官网购买两个MySQL数据库,也可以自己在本地两台机器上部署两个MySQL数据库。 此处以在华为云购买MySQL数据库为例,建议将两个数据库部署在同一
6.sizeof(a+1) : a是二维数组的数组名,没有单独放在sizeof内部,也没有进行&a(取地址操作),所以a就是数组首元素的地址!对于二维数组,我们将它想象成一维数组,它的第一个元素就是二维数组的第一行,a就是第一行的地址,a+1就是第二行的地址!既然是地址,那么就是4/8个字节!
创建MySQL数据库 在实现两个MySQL数据库同步,需要准备一两个MySQL数据库。此处以在华为云购买MySQL数据库为例,实现数据源之间的数据同步。 请参考RDS for MySQL的购买实例,创建两个MySQL数据库实例,并在两个实例上分别创建一个数据库。
公司自主研发MySQL数据库碎片寻址技术,最大程度对数据库误删除或覆盖恢复,勒索删库无备份无日志等极端情况的数据恢复,MySQL启动崩溃只有ibd,frm,myd等数据文件情况下的数据提取恢复,天凯科技荣获五星级服务商,云精英服务商,AAA诚信服务企业认证等荣誉资质。,天凯科技技
这些有序排列的同类数据元素的集合称为数组。数组是用于储存多个相同类型数据的集合。 特点: 1.数组是相同数据类型的元素的集合。 2.数组中的各元素的存储是有先后顺序的,它们在内存中按照这个先后顺序连续存放在一起。 3.数组元素用整个数组的名字和它自己在数组中的顺序位
数组 数组类型的使用 在使用数组之前,需要自定义一个数组类型。 在存储过程中紧跟AS关键字后面定义数组类型。定义方法为: TYPE array_type IS VARRAY(size) OF data_type; 其中: array_type:要定义的数组类型名。 VARRAY:表示要定义的数组类型。
认识并且知道;指针数组,并且通过一维数组来定向模拟二维数组 上篇笔者博客简单介绍了指针与数组的简单关系! 笔者再次强调一下几点,关于指针与数组的关系! 指针与数组的区别: 1.指针和数组不是一个东西! 2.数组能够存放一组数,连续的空间,数组的大小取决于元素的个数! 3.指针是一
的性能。 存储引擎层:负责了MySQL中数据的存储和提取,服务器通过API和存储引擎进行通信。不同的存储引擎具有不同的功能,我们可以根据自己的需要,来选取合适的存储引擎。数据库中的索引是在存储引擎层实现的,也就是说不同的存储引擎索引的结构是不一样的。 数据存储层:存储引擎层控制的
函数传递二维数组的方法有三种: 方法一:需要规定二维的大小 #include<stdio.h>#include<iostream>using namespace std ;void print(int b[][10]){ for(int i=0 ;i<10
ws 2、Linux服务详情: 1、windows下MySQL数据库安装 2、linux下MySQL数据库安装 3、linux下MySQL主从配置 4、MySQL数据库故障排查人工服务操作MySQL数据库安装,MySQL数据库安装用户可以提出版本要求
RDS for MySQL 测试方法 RDS for MySQL 5.6测试数据 RDS for MySQL 5.7测试数据 RDS for MySQL 8.0测试数据
建议选择上述定义方法的一种来自定义数组类型,当同时使用两种方法定义同名的数组类型时,GaussDB会优先选择存储过程中定义的数组类型来声明数组变量。 data_type也可以为存储过程中定义的record类型(匿名块不支持),但不可以为存储过程中定义的数组或集合类型。 当data_type为varch
该API属于GaussDB服务,描述: 包周期存储扩容。接口URL: "/v3/{project_id}/instances/{instance_id}/volume/extend"
msyql----存储过程,供程序调用 2 msyql---不做存储过程,程序写sql 3 mysql--不做存储过程,程序写类和对象(转化成sql语句) 创建方法:-- 1 创建无参数的存储过程 -- delimiter // -- create PROCEDURE p1()
第五点就是重用性强。因为我们在写好一个存储过程之后,再次调用只需要一个名称即可,也就是一次编写,随处调用,而且使用存储过程也可以让程序的模块化加强 存储过程的缺点 1.移植性差。因为存储过程是和数据库绑定的,如果我们更换数据库之类的操作,可能很多地方需要改动。 2.修改不方便。因为对于存储过程而言,我
配套的相关功能在MySQL中被称作存储引擎(也称作表类型) SHOW ENGINES来看一下Mysql支持哪些存储引擎20210219101840182.png 在Mysql5.5版本之后,使用InnoDB作为默认引擎,它支持事务,行级锁和外键。Mysql中的存储引擎是针对表的,可以对不同的表使用不同的存储引擎。
类型的整型指针!! 2:二维数组传参的书写规范指正! 对于二维数组大多刚刚对于指针入门的读者而言,二维数组传参时候的书写规范,目前并没有系统的了解!所以笔者下面来带领大家走进对二维数组的传参书写规范!加深了解与认识! 对于二维数组传参时候,形参可以是数组,也可以是指针!! 对于形参是数组部分:
MyISAM的表还支持3种不同的存储格式: 静态(固定长度)表 动态表 压缩表 其中静态表是默认的存储格式。静态表中的字段都是非变长字段,这样每个记录都是固定长度的,这种存储方式的优点是存储非常迅速,容易缓存,出现故障容易恢复; 缺点是占用的空间通常比动态表多。静态表在数据存储时会根据列定义的宽度定